site stats

Programming the hilbert curve

WebThe Hilbert curve has previously been constructed recursively, using p levels of recursion of n-bit Gray codes to attain a precision of p bits in n dimensions. Implementations have … WebBecause Hilbert curve can preserve the spatial relationships of the patterns effectively, 2-D HS has been studied in digital image processing actively, such as compressing image data, pattern recognition, clustering an image, etc. However, the existing HS algorithms have some strict restrictions when they are implemented.

Mapping N-dimensional value to a point on Hilbert curve

WebJan 25, 2012 · A Hilbert curve is a type of fractal curve; here is a sample: I can't remember why I was working on this. Possibly I was anticipating that 16 years in the future, during an unusually mild New England winter, I would be looking for a blog topic. Anyway, there are several interesting ways to code up a Hilbert curve generator. ... WebMar 24, 2024 · The Hilbert curve is a Lindenmayer system invented by Hilbert (1891) whose limit is a plane-filling function which fills a square. Traversing the polyhedron vertices of … mauck2 bathroom https://doontec.com

Hilbert sort by divide and conquer algorithm? - Stack Overflow

WebJun 8, 2004 · The Hilbert curve has previously been constructed recursively, using p levels of recursion of n‐bit Gray codes to attain a precision of p bits in n dimensions. … WebOct 24, 2016 · This algorithm has the following three advantages; (1) it requires no extra space for Hilbert indices, (2) it handles simultaneously multiple points, and (3) it simulates the Hilbert curve in... WebDec 24, 2015 · HILBERT_CURVE is a C++ library which can convert between 1D and 2D coordinates of the Hilbert curve. Mathematically, the Hilbert curve H is a continuous curve that passes through every point in the unit square. Naturally, it is not possible to draw, or even to imagine, such a curve. heritage ins agent login

Punctual Quot scheme on cusp via Gröbner stratification

Category:HILBERT_CURVE - Convert between 1D and 2D coordinates of Hilbert Curve

Tags:Programming the hilbert curve

Programming the hilbert curve

Fast Hilbert Sort Algorithm Without Using Hilbert Indices

WebMar 17, 2024 · hilbert_curve, a C++ code which can convert between 1D and 2D coordinates of the Hilbert curve. Mathematically, the Hilbert curve H is a continuous curve that … WebMar 17, 2016 · Another way to unroll a 2D image into a 1D string is to use an Hilbert Curve. There are many version of this curve, depending on the number of iterations used while computing it. Below follow example of Hilbert Curves from first order to fifth order. The way of computing this curve is the following.

Programming the hilbert curve

Did you know?

WebMar 8, 2016 · I made a simple driver routine, that takes 3 values as arguments from the command line and passes them to a Hilbert curve encode, decode routines. More … WebDec 13, 2024 · Hilbert Curve Transform The Hilbert crate implements the highly efficient Skilling algorithm for performing the Hilbert curve transformation and its inverse for points in two dimensions on up to points with thousands of dimensions in Rust. The original algorithm in C may be found in this conference article:

WebThe Hilbert curve has previously been constructed recursively, using p levels of recursion of n‐bit Gray codes to attain a precision of p bits in n dimensions. Implementations have … WebJun 8, 2004 · The Hilbert curve has previously been constructed recursively, using p levels of recursion of n ‐bit Gray codes to attain a precision of p bits in n dimensions. Implementations have reflected the awkwardness of aligning the recursive steps to preserve geometrical adjacency.

WebIntroduction. hilbert.hpp contains two implementations of the hilbert curve encoding & decoding algorithm described by John Skilling in his paper "Programming the Hilbert … WebJulia and Python recursion algorithm, fractal geometry and dynamic programming applications including Edit Distance, Knapsack (Multiple Choice), Stock Trading, …

WebJun 8, 2004 · The Hilbert curve has previously been constructed recursively, using p levels of recursion of n ‐bit Gray codes to attain a precision of p bits in n dimensions. Implementations have reflected the awkwardness of aligning the recursive steps to …

WebApr 18, 2024 · The Quot scheme in question parametrizes quotient sheaves of O_X^d of length n supported at p, where p is a cusp singularity on a curve X; the Hilbert scheme is the special case d=1. Our method is based on a stratification given by Gröbner bases for power series ring (a.k.a. standard bases). mauch wool rovingWebThe Hilbert curve is a Lindenmayer system invented by Hilbert (1891) whose limit is a plane-filling function which fills a square. Traversing the polyhedron vertices of an -dimensional hypercube in Gray code order produces a generator for the -dimensional Hilbert curve.The Hilbert curve can be simply encoded with initial string "L", string rewriting rules "L" -> "+RF … heritage inn yosemite sonora caWebJun 8, 2004 · The Hilbert curve has previously been constructed recursively, using p levels of recursion of n ‐bit Gray codes to attain a precision of p bits in n dimensions. … maucker union food courtWebYou can compute the hilbert curve from f (x)=y directly without using recursion or L-systems or divide and conquer. Basically it's a gray code or hamiltonian path traversal. You can find a good description at Nick's spatial index hilbert curve quadtree blog or from the book hacker's delight. Or take a look at monotonic n-ary gray code. heritage inquiry systemWebLearn for free about math, art, computer programming, economics, physics, chemistry, biology, medicine, finance, history, and more. Khan Academy is a nonprofit with the … maucker union panther pantryWebDec 24, 2016 · A Hilbert Curve is a type of space-filling curve, and it basically maps a line to a plane. Each point in the line corresponds to just one point in the plane, and each point in … heritage inn watertownmauck and company